I am in the process of finding out how to get the rest activated from an official MB dealer in Denmark, but I am not getting my hopes up!
The codes missing are 30U and 42U (they are a part of the PAX option) - the hardware (318) is installed, and the Animation function (43U) is already coded, these are also a part of the PAX option. I have no idea how you end up missing U30 and U42, as these are available if you order a new C220d today, with all projection active and working... maybe laws have changed in Denmark since 2021

My car (V223, also within EU) is from 2022 and it has all of these codes. I then looked at an earlier (local) price list from 7/2021 and this price list did not have 30U and 42U. Now it could be an update of the price list contents as for the 223, there is no separate option to choose U30 and/or U42, those come if you select 318 digital lights. It could also be as you say that the EU legislation did not allow some of these new features during 2021. If this was the case, I would assume the dealer would be allowed to add these codes to VeDoc (paid or free) for your car and activate via simple on-line coding update (possibly along with control unit SW updates).

And the dealer just got back to me - they are willing to retrofit/upgrade me to the full PAX, including the warnings and alert.
There are two catches though:
1. They will not guarantee that the warnings and alarms will work in Denmark (even though I have heard from C300 owners with PAX that it does)
2. They are almost quoting me for a full PAX - that is the full price for the Digital Light package, even though I already have the 318 headlamps and the 43U animation option. The full Digital Light package in Denmark is 1300 Euro, and they are quoting me 1080 Euro for an upgrade. That is insane to me.
